Variable repeats in the eukaryotic polyubiquitin gene ubi4 modulate proteostasis and stress survival

Eukaryotic cells rely on the ubiquitin-proteasome system for selective degradation of proteins, a process vital to organismal fitness. Here the authors show that the number of repeats in the polyubiquitin gene is evolutionarily unstable within and between yeast species, and that this variability may...
